Mechanical Assessment

AI-generated interpretation of this vehicle’s MOT record — not an official statement and not a substitute for an independent inspection.

The 2016 Skoda Superb presents a stable and improving mechanical trend, culminating in a fully clean MOT pass on 8 July 2025 at 354,856 miles with zero defects recorded. That is a strong result for a vehicle of this age and mileage. The record shows the previous minor advisories from the 2022 test have been addressed, and the car has since passed two consecutive tests without any new faults. This suggests the last owner has maintained the vehicle to a reasonable standard rather than allowing known issues to deteriorate. The mileage accumulation tells an unusual story. Between 2024 and 2025, the car covered approximately 140,647 miles in just under 11 months, a dramatic spike compared to the 11,630 miles covered between 2022 and 2024. Before that, annual mileage sat between 17,000 and 18,000 miles, which was already high for a vehicle of this type. The sudden surge in late 2024 and early 2025 points to intensive long-distance use, likely motorway commuting or professional driving. That kind of sustained high-speed running places significant stress on drivetrain components, suspension bushes, brake discs, and tyre wear rates, even though the most recent test returned a clean bill of health. The 2022 test flagged a light oil misting on the nearside rear shock absorber, a condition that typically indicates the damper seal is beginning to fail. While this was advisory only and appears to have been resolved, any replacement damper or remaining original unit at this mileage warrants a close physical inspection. Check for uneven tyre wear patterns on the rear axle, which would confirm a damper that is no longer controlling spring oscillation effectively. The nail puncture in the nearside front tyre was a straightforward consumable issue and carries no lasting concern. Given the sheer volume of miles covered in the past year, a buyer should pay particular attention to the condition of the front brake discs and pads, the condition of all four tyres including sidewalls, and the structural integrity of the subframes and suspension mounting points. Examine the exhaust system for corrosion, particularly around joints and flexi-sections, as high-mileage vehicles frequently develop exhaust leaks that may not yet trigger an emissions advisory. The clean MOT record is encouraging, but it reflects a single snapshot. A pre-purchase inspection by a qualified mechanic remains essential at this mileage level.
